Anyone know whether a too good resonator will not only kill rasp and drone, but also kill rumble?

Like this one:http://jdlautodesign.net/shop/ft86-u...et-front-pipe/

Has nothing to do with the rumble, just the sound volume and rasp. The header controls the rumble and the runner lengths.

FYI, ft86speedfactory said I would have to wait 12 weeks for my header but they got it to me in 4 weeks, also speed factory is a small operation so they make headers when they are ordered, they don't prefab them and wait on stock. That said, my headers are truly outstanding, I've received compliments from my tuner saying it pulls like a top quality uncatted UEL, however the JDL looks like a solid design with great quality so I would expect similar if not identical performance out of it for that lower price point.

Not sure what temperatures are before vs after, but in my opinion cooling isn't a big problem on this car.

More changes? Yes, it sounds nice :)

I have a tune. You will want one for sure if you go UEL because the variable valve timing needs to be different.

I don't think it's too loud. I pass sound at my local race track with the uncatted UEL, stock front pipe, and a muffler delete. If you drive slowly it also stays pretty quiet, or you can use an actual muffler.
